The traditional 3G/B3G network needs the basic bearer network to provide the Layer 2 capability to meet the needs of the Upper-layer network mobile service return. However, due to the introduction of S1-Flex and X2 interface, the basic bearer network must have three-layer switching capabilities. For switches in an SDN network, the above exchange functions can be implemented using software or hardware based on the needs of the Use scenario. Software-implemented SDN switches are usually integrated with virtualized Hypervisor to support multi-tenant flexible networking and other services in cloud computing scenarios.
